    Which differential should I swap for?

    I have a couple differential questions. I have a 3.73 LSD in my 325i. I know the common swap is a 4.10 LSD. I was running car test, and the 4.10 only gave a .1 second increase in 0-60. I ran a 3.5 diff, and 0-60 dropped from 7.8 to 7.1. 0-30 increased by a little bit with the 3.5. All quarter mile times didn't change. I was wondering if a 3.5 diff would be a wise swap, or if there are any other diffs that I could benifit from. Does a BMW 3.5 diff even exist? Another reason I like the 3.5 diff is because it takes me to 60 in 2nd gear. Thanks.

    A BMW 3.5 diff does not exist but a 3.46 does on some E28's, etc. They're harder to find though than say a 3.25 or 3.73.
